Sensory Robotics builds the safety layer that lets people and heavy industrial robots work side by side, without the cages, fences, and floor space that traditional guarding demands.
Our flagship product, the SR-1, uses 3D time of flight sensing to create virtual safety zones around a robot. The system continuously monitors the space around the machine, detects when a person enters a protected zone, and issues a stop signal in real time. No physical barrier required. When the zone is clear, work resumes. The result is a workspace that is both safer and more flexible than fenced automation, and that recovers floor space most plants assume they have lost for good.

The SR-1 is UL 1740 certified (cULus) with Performance Level d (PLd) achieved through ISO 13849-1 and ISO 13849-2 methodology. That means it meets the functional safety bar industrial buyers require, validated through the standards their own engineers trust.
